The camera

has a rattling

noise when I

shake it.

There is an

electronic

component that

senses the

orientation of

the camera

when you take

pictures. This

component

uses a small

ball inside a

metal fixture

and will rattle

when shaken.

This is normal.

The camera

gets warm (or

even hot) to

the touch.

You are using

the HP AC

power adapter

to power the

camera or to

charge the

battery in the

camera, or you

have been

using the

camera for a

prolonged

period of time

(15 minutes or

longer).

This is normal. However, if

anything seems out of the

ordinary, turn off the camera,

unplug the camera from the

HP AC power adapter, and allow

the camera to cool. Then examine

the camera and the battery for

signs of possible damage.
